Memorial Day Ceremony
On Monday, May 29th from 9am – 10am the Annual VFW Post 2387 Memorial Day Ceremony will be held at the Veterans Memorial Eagle Park. Refreshments will be served following at the Henry Byrd III Visitors Center. Please come out and join us for this day of remembrance for those who have died in service to our country.

Sandbags Available
We have sandbags available for pickup at Vivian Fields. You may come Monday through Friday from 8am – 5pm and get 10 sandbags per family. If there is no one available when you arrive, please call the Rec Center at 505-966-2700.
